Capacity note for whoever's on call: the Tallgrass billing worker now does blue-green deploys, which means for a few minutes we run two full fleets side by side. That doubles queue consumers, so watch the invoice lock table — it's the usual choke point. Don't scale the green side past the blue side's count or you'll starve the ledger writer. Keep the cutover window short. Current settings we've landed on are below.

tuning table, faweg-kahag:
WEIGHTS = {
    "quenion": 493,
    "kelys": 441,
    "sileth": 558,
    "druiel": 1024,
    "holox": 397,
}

Context: Ardenfell line margins slipped three points over two quarters. Drivers: input steel costs, aggressive discounting at the Westmoor branch, and a stale price book. Proposal: uplift list prices four percent, tighten discount authority to regional level, sunset the two lowest-margin SKUs. Risk: volume loss at Halverton accounts, estimated under two percent. Decision requested at Thursday's review. Modelling assumptions are in the appendix pack. The commercial reasoning leadership wants kept close is noted directly below.

board note of tajop-yajof: The finance team signed off on a budget of $77.6 million for Project Pramir.

## Authentication

BranchReaper, our stale-branch cleanup bot, authenticates against the internal RepoGate service before scanning any repository. As release manager, you must verify the credential is valid prior to each release freeze, since an expired token causes the bot to silently skip cleanup and clutter the branch list. The key is injected via the BR_AUTH environment variable and rotated monthly by the platform team. The current key appears below.

app token of fajop-fahif = qvz4-AnML